Abstract

This paper presents the method of obtaining hydroxyapatite from animal (bovine) bones. Bovine hydroxyapatite (BHA) was produced from bovine bone in bulk form by de-fatting process followed by calcination process at temperature of 900°C. The calcined products were characterized using x-ray diffraction (XRD) and Fourier transformed infrared (FT-IR) spectroscopy. The BHA phase are highly crystalline with irregular form of particles (particle size < 45 µm).
